91超碰碰碰碰久久久久久综合_超碰av人澡人澡人澡人澡人掠_国产黄大片在线观看画质优化_txt小说免费全本

溫馨提示×

php文件如何優化性能

PHP
小樊
82
2024-11-16 07:39:30
欄目: 編程語言

要優化 PHP 文件的性能,您可以采取以下措施:

  1. 使用最新版本的 PHP:始終確保您使用的是 PHP 的最新版本,因為新版本通常包含性能改進和優化。

  2. 代碼優化:

    • 刪除不必要的空格、換行符和注釋,以減少文件大小。
    • 使用單引號代替雙引號,因為單引號不會解析變量和轉義字符。
    • 避免使用 @ 運算符來抑制錯誤,而是使用適當的錯誤處理和異常處理機制。
    • 使用 ===!== 進行嚴格比較,以避免類型轉換帶來的性能損失。
    • 使用 array_map()array_filter()array_reduce() 等函數來簡化數組操作。
  3. 編碼風格:遵循 PHP 編碼規范(PSR),這有助于保持代碼的一致性和可讀性,從而提高性能。

  4. 使用性能分析工具:利用 Xdebug 或 Blackfire 等工具來分析代碼性能,找出瓶頸并進行優化。

  5. 數據庫優化:

    • 使用預編譯語句(Prepared Statements)和參數化查詢,以提高數據庫查詢的性能并防止 SQL 注入攻擊。
    • 優化數據庫結構,如合理設計表結構、使用索引和分區等。
    • 使用緩存技術,如 Memcached 或 Redis,來緩存頻繁訪問的數據,減少數據庫負載。
  6. 減少外部資源的加載:盡量減少對第三方庫和外部資源的依賴,以降低頁面加載時間。

  7. 使用 CDN:使用內容分發網絡(CDN)來加速靜態資源的加載,如圖片、樣式表和腳本文件。

  8. 啟用 PHP 緩存:使用 OPcache 或 APC 等字節碼緩存擴展來緩存已編譯的 PHP 代碼,從而提高執行速度。

  9. 并發處理:如果您的應用程序需要處理大量并發請求,可以考慮使用異步編程、多進程或多線程技術來提高性能。

  10. 負載均衡:在多臺服務器之間分配負載,以應對大流量的訪問。

通過遵循這些建議,您可以有效地優化 PHP 文件的性能,提高應用程序的運行速度和用戶體驗。

0
双辽市| 南城县| 蓝山县| 西畴县| 常熟市| 饶阳县| 衡水市| 龙门县| 大厂| 嘉鱼县| 高密市| 彭泽县| 灵台县| 凤城市| 峡江县| 德江县| 元氏县| 木兰县| 六安市| 栖霞市| 平邑县| 临江市| 尼木县| 天峻县| 双柏县| 商丘市| 兴隆县| 峨山| 措美县| 桃源县| 荆门市| 朔州市| 维西| 旌德县| 建水县| 新田县| 庆阳市| 图们市| 柳江县| 西城区| 巢湖市|